Imagine YouTube is like a big playground, and creators are like your favorite friends who love to show off their cool tricks, like building the tallest sandcastles or drawing the fastest picture.
When they do creator challenges, it’s like when your friend says, “I bet I can jump over that puddle!” and you say, “Okay, I’ll try too!” Suddenly, everyone is jumping over puddles, having fun together. This makes the playground more exciting for everyone, just like how watching people do challenges on YouTube brings new joy to other kids who watch.
When they team up for collaborations, it’s like when you and your best friend decide to build a giant sandcastle together. You bring shells, they bring buckets. Soon, everyone is coming over to see the cool castle, and maybe even joining in!
These challenges and collaborations make YouTube feel like a big, lively party where new friends are made every day. It shows that online culture is all about sharing fun ideas and making people laugh, just like playing games at recess!
